一、性能调优:WebLogic在Debian上的加速之旅
你是不是曾为WebLogic在Debian系统上的性能瓶颈而头疼?别担心,本文将带你一探究竟解锁Debian WebLogic性能调优的密码。
二、 数据源性能优化:连接池的智慧之选
在WebLogic中,数据源的性能直接关系到整个应用的响应速度。优化连接池配置,让你的应用如鱼得水。
- 调整连接池参数:登录WebLogic控制台,点击“connection pool”按钮进入数据库连接池配置。
- 配置连接池巨大细小和超时设置:在数据源配置文件中调整连接池的巨大细小和超时设置。
三、垃圾收集器调整:内存管理的文艺
垃圾收集器是JVM内存管理的关键组成有些。选择合适的垃圾收集器并调整相关参数,以少许些垃圾收集的停顿时候。
- 选择合适的垃圾收集器:根据应用的特点选择合适的垃圾收集器。
- 调整GC参数:。
四、 缓存配置:数据的加速器
合理配置缓存,能少许些对数据库的访问,搞优良应用性能。
- 启用HTTP缓存:在WebLogic的配置文件中启用HTTP缓存。
- 用WebLogic缓存:利用WebLogic的分布式缓存服务来缓存频繁访问的数据。
五、 线程池优化:并发处理的利器
合理配置线程池巨大细小和处理线程的数量,能习惯应用程序的负载,搞优良并发处理能力。
- 调整线程池巨大细小:在WebLogic的配置文件中调整线程池的巨大细小和处理线程的数量。
六、 SSL配置优化:平安与性能的平衡
优化SSL配置,能少许些SSL握手的开销,搞优良应用性能。
- 启用会话缓存:通过配置SSL会话缓存来少许些SSL握手时候。
- 用会话票证:对于高大并发的应用程序,用会话票证来少许些SSL握手的开销。
七、 监控和琢磨:性能调优的保障
利用WebLogic Monitoring and Management 等工具,监控WebLogic的性能指标,及时找到和优良决性能问题。
- 用WLM监控性能指标。
- 定期琢磨WebLogic的日志文件,查找性能瓶颈和潜在的问题。
八、 代码级优化:提升应用性能的关键
优化Java代码和数据库访问,少许些材料消耗,搞优良应用性能。
- 优化Java代码:用高大效的算法和数据结构,少许些不少许不了的对象创建和内存分配。
- 少许些数据库访问:通过数据库索引、查询优化和批处理操作来少许些数据库访问次数。
九、 操作系统级优化:系统材料的优化配置
,以搞优良系统性能。
在进行性能调优时 觉得能先在测试周围中进行验证,并根据实际负载情况逐步调整配置。一边,定期监控系统的性能指标,以便及时找到和优良决新鲜的性能问题。